package hooks import ( "encoding/json" "os" "pocketbase/util" "github.com/pocketbase/pocketbase/apis" "github.com/pocketbase/pocketbase/core" "github.com/pocketbase/pocketbase/tools/security" ) func ListIntegrationHandler() func(e *core.RecordsListRequestEvent) error { return func(e *core.RecordsListRequestEvent) error { if e.HasSuperuserAuth() { return e.Next() } for _, r := range e.Records { err := censorIntegrationSecrets(r) if err != nil { return err } } return e.Next() } } func CreateIntegrationHandler() func(e *core.RecordEvent) error { return func(e *core.RecordEvent) error { err := encryptIntegrationSecrets(e.App, e.Record) if err != nil { return err } return e.Next() } } func CreateUpdateIntegrationSuccessHandler() func(e *core.RecordEvent) error { return func(e *core.RecordEvent) error { err := censorIntegrationSecrets(e.Record) if err != nil { return err } return e.Next() } } func UpdateIntegrationHandler() func(e *core.RecordEvent) error { return func(e *core.RecordEvent) error { err := encryptIntegrationSecrets(e.App, e.Record) if err != nil { return err } return e.Next() } } func censorIntegrationSecrets(r *core.Record) error { secrets := map[string][]string{ "strava": {"clientSecret", "refreshToken", "accessToken", "expiresAt"}, "komoot": {"password"}, "hammerhead": {"password"}, } for key, secretKeys := range secrets { if integrationString := r.GetString(key); integrationString != "" { var integration map[string]interface{} if err := json.Unmarshal([]byte(integrationString), &integration); err != nil { return err } if integration == nil { continue } for _, secretKey := range secretKeys { integration[secretKey] = "" } b, err := json.Marshal(integration) if err != nil { return err } r.Set(key, string(b)) } } return nil } func encryptIntegrationSecrets(app core.App, r *core.Record) error { encryptionKey := os.Getenv("POCKETBASE_ENCRYPTION_KEY") if len(encryptionKey) == 0 { return apis.NewBadRequestError("POCKETBASE_ENCRYPTION_KEY not set", nil) } secrets := map[string][]string{ "strava": {"clientSecret", "refreshToken", "accessToken", "expiresAt"}, "komoot": {"password"}, "hammerhead": {"password"}, } original, _ := app.FindRecordById("integrations", r.Id) for key, secretKeys := range secrets { if integrationString := r.GetString(key); integrationString != "" { var integration map[string]interface{} if err := json.Unmarshal([]byte(integrationString), &integration); err != nil { return err } for _, secretKey := range secretKeys { // If the secret is already encrypted, we don't re-encrypt it. // TODO: This is a bit of a hack, we should handle this in a more robust way (e.g. // storing flag on the record or prefixing encrypted strings with enc: or smilar). // Doing that would also potentially allow us to support key rotation in the future. if secret, ok := integration[secretKey].(string); ok && len(secret) > 0 && !util.CanDecryptSecret(secret) { encryptedSecret, err := security.Encrypt([]byte(secret), encryptionKey) if err != nil { return err } integration[secretKey] = encryptedSecret } else if original != nil { originalString := original.GetString(key) var originalIntegration map[string]interface{} if err := json.Unmarshal([]byte(originalString), &originalIntegration); err != nil { return err } if integration == nil { continue } integration[secretKey] = originalIntegration[secretKey] } } b, err := json.Marshal(integration) if err != nil { return err } r.Set(key, string(b)) } } return nil }
